Marcus, Bernard was born on March 10, 1924 in Wilkes-Barre, Pennsylvania, United States.
Student, University Pennsylvania, 1943. Student, Carnegie-Mellon University, 1944. Bachelor of Laws, Harvard University, 1948.
Postgrad., Loyola University of South, New Orleans, 1958.
Attorney legislation reference service Library of Congress, 1949-1950. Acting counsel small business committee House of Representatives, 1950. Attorney National Labor Relations Board, Washington, Cincinnati, Buffalo and New Orleans, 1950-1957.
Associate Deutsch, Kerrigan & Stiles, New Orleans, 1957-1958, partner, 1958-1995, managing partner, 1985-1989, emeritus partner, 1995—2004. Of counsel Lehmann, Norman & Marcus, New Orleans, since 2004. Consultant Department State, 1965-1969.
Labor arbitrator American Arbitration Association, since 1960. Arbitrator Federal Medical and Conciliation Service, since 1960.
President New Orleans Jewish Community Center, 1973-1975. Active National Jewish Welfare Board, 1974-1983. Board directors New Orleans Jewish Welfare Federation, Jewish Family and Children's Service, New Orleans, Communal Hebrew School.
Vice president New Orleans Home for Jewish Aged, 1978-1980, Florence Heller Research Foundation With United States Army, 1943-1946. Member American Bar Association, Federal Bar Association, Louisiana Bar Association, New Orleans Bar Association (executive committee 1971-1974), District of Columbia Bar Association, National Academy Arbitrators.
Married Frances Frank. Children: Kate, Aaron, Charles, Mary.
